Antoine Cyril David Hoffmann / Gyacomo
GNU General Public License v3.0 or laterThe Gyrokinetic Advanced Collisions Moment solver (Gyacomo or GYAC) is a nonlinear local delta-f gyrokinetic code evolving strongly magnetized plasma turbulence. It is able to use advanced collision operators up to the linear GK Landau collision model. Wiki: https://gitlab.epfl.ch/ahoffman/gyacomo/-/wikis/home
